(d) Jim walks three miles in 45 minutes. How long does it take for him to walk 5 miles?​

Answer:

  • 5 miles = 75 minutes

Step-by-step explanation:

<u>We know that:</u>

  • 3 miles = 45 minutes

<u>Solution:</u>

  • 3 miles = 45 minutes
  • => 1 mile = 45/3 minutes
  • => 5 miles = 45/3 x 5
  • => 5 miles = 15 x 5
  • => 5 miles = 75 minutes

Hence, it takes 75 minutes for Jim to walk 5 miles.

the angles of a triangle are in the ratio 3:4:5. what is the degree measure of the smallest angle of the triangle?

A triangle interior angles add up to 180

so we have 3:4:5
the ratio of the angles
 3+4+5=12
therefor 180=12 units
divide by 12
15=1 unit
subsitute
find the smallest unit
3
3 times 15=45
answer is 45 degrees
